EDITORS COMMENTS
This portrait, titled "Mordaunt Ricketts, 1793" is a stunning oil on canvas masterpiece by William Owen. The painting measures 91.4x63.5 cm and is housed in the prestigious Huntington Library, Art Museum, and Botanical Gardens in San Marino, CA. The subject of this portrait is Mordaunt Ricketts (1786-1862), a young boy who exudes an air of innocence and curiosity. Standing against a backdrop of a breathtaking sunset, he gazes off into the distance with an expression that hints at his youthful dreams and aspirations. Dressed in a distinguished brown suit with a white collar, Mordaunt embodies the elegance and refinement of Georgian society. The three-quarter length composition allows us to appreciate every detail meticulously captured by Owen's skilled brushwork.
